Iceland - 19 Year-Olds Enrolment Rate in Secondary and Tertiary Education

Since 2014, Iceland 19 Year-Olds Enrolment Rate in Secondary and Tertiary Education was down by 1.1points year on year. In 2019, the country was ranked number 14 comparing other countries in 19 Year-Olds Enrolment Rate in Secondary and Tertiary Education at 68.72 Percent of Relevant Age Group. Iceland is overtaken by Germany, which was number 13 at 68.94 Percent of Relevant Age Group and is followed by Australia with 67.5 Percent of Relevant Age Group. Poland lead the ranking with 85.54 Percent of Relevant Age Group in 2019, that is a growth of 4.6points versus 2018. Slovenia, Belgium and Netherlands resp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Italy recorded the best 5 years average growth at +20.6points per year, while Turkey was the worst growing country at -2.5points per year.
